  • Patent number: 7404323
    Abstract: A concentration detector is disclosed, which is adapted to detect a concentration of a liquid fuel in a container. The concentration detector includes a rotating means positioned underneath a level of a liquid fuel and rotatable at an angle ? on a X-Y plane. The rotating means includes at least three floating objects connected with each other. Each floating object has a specific gravity less than a specific gravity of the liquid fuel ?. The floating objects are balanced according to a torque equation, F(?,?)=0, such that the rotating means is still under the level of the liquid fuel. While a concentration of the liquid fuel is changed and the angle ? of the rotating means is detected, the specific gravity of the liquid fuel ? is obtained from the torque equation, F(?,?)=0, and thereby computing the concentration of the liquid fuel.

  • Publication number: 20070264558
    Abstract: A flow board with a capillary flow structure for a fuel cell comprises a substrate and capillary flow channels. Each of the capillary flow channels is a small serpentine trench disposed on the surface of the substrate to make the adhesion of liquid fuels in the capillary flow channels greater than the surface tension thereof. Therefore, the liquid fuels are inclined to adhere onto the surface of the capillary flow channels and flow smoothly.
